| Birth: | Nov. 10, 1807 | | Death: | Nov. 28, 1885 |  Stuart was one of the first lawyers to establish a practice in Springfield. Abraham Lincoln studied law under Stuart & became his first partner in 1837. Before this, Stuart had served in the Black Hawk War, as a major of a battalion in which Lincoln commanded a company. Also, the two had roomed together at Vandalia in 1834. Stuart served as titular head of the Whig party of Sangamon County & as such served 2 terms as State Representative, 3 terms in the U.S. Congress, & one term as a State Senator.
